Product type and application of Calcium Zinc Stabilizer CZ-203:
Type | Application | Reference dosage |
Ca Zn heat stabilizer CZ-203 | PVC pipe | 2.6-4.0 |
Technical data of Calcium Zinc Stabilizer CZ-203:
Appearance | White powder |
Loss on drying (Moisture) (%) | 1.0 max |
Metal oxide content: (%): | 12 max |
Characteristic of product of Calcium Zinc Stabilizer CZ-203:
Non-toxic compound Calcium Zinc stabilizer CZ-203 completely meet EU ROHS Directive and fully follow SGS standard, which are new generation of environmentally friendly composite heat stabilizer.
PVC stabilizer CZ-203 choose organic acid salt of calcum zinc subject, compound with performance heat resisting auxiliaries, antioxidants and outside, inside lubricant by special compound processing treatment.
Non-toxic PVC heat stabilizer CZ-203 is mainly used for feed water pipe, it has excellent thermal stability, and excellent machining performance of wide scope, used in variety of equipment and process, can give pipe good physical performance and good comprehensive performance characteristics.
The recommended level of addition is between 2.6-4.0 phr. depending on machine conditions and pipe dimensions. Hot mix temperature: 105-120 centigrade.
Ca Zn Heat Stabilizer Package and storage:
25kgs paper bag with PE bag inner, store dry at room temperature.
